....Can you tell me how the multiquote feature works ?? I couldn't find anything that explained it on the FAQ section. :confused3
 
you called????

6.jpg
 
LOL Gatordad!

Yes - when you're in a thread, click on the " mark at the bottom of every post you want to quote. The " mark will turn orange on each of them. Then, after you pick all the ones you want, just hit "Quote" like usual, but this time all the quotes will show up!

Did that make sense? You can try it here to see if it works.

:confused: Oh Rhonda..........I have a question too....since we are now getting over our fears to ask things..... How do we post a picture in the message box. I tried hitting the picture icon. But it wants a http address. What if I want to post a picture from my computer file...and not the internet. HELP! I am a bit computer useless!!!! :confused: Thanks
 
:confused: Oh Rhonda..........I have a question too....since we are now getting over our fears to ask things..... How do we post a picture in the message box. I tried hitting the picture icon. But it wants a http address. What if I want to post a picture from my computer file...and not the internet. HELP! I am a bit computer useless!!!! :confused: Thanks

You can't link to a file directly on your computer. (What would people do when your computer was turned off?) You have to put it up on the internet first so that everyone else can see it. There's a few places that can host images for you: flickr.com or imageshack.us are a couple that come to mind immediately. Imageshack also helps out by providing thumbnails that let you link to a larger picture.
